Murray Bridge Regional Gallery is a lovely regional museum with interesting exhibitions and reasonable priced art for sale. The gallery boasts large spaces, nicely set out displays, and a good selection of locally made items in the shop. Visitors enjoy the lovely staff and frequently changing exhibitions. A must-visit attraction in Murray Bridge.

The Port Milang Historical Railway Museum is highly recommended by customers for its welcoming volunteers, interactive exhibits, delicious and inexpensive food, and unique train rides. Visitors praise the historical significance of the trains, the well-preserved equipment, and the friendly atmosphere. Some reviews mention the quaint charm of the museum and the scenic views. The museum is free to enter and offers a range of attractions, including simulations and a cafe onboard the train.
